Associate, Private Equity Business Development
Capstone is seeking a motivated Private Equity Business Development Associate to join our team. This role offers a structured career progression from mastering basic business development operations and administrative tasks to driving revenue through direct interaction with private equity professionals and business development initiatives.
Position Structure & Progression Phase 1:Foundation Building (3–6 months)
- Master all basic administrative tasks and operational processes ("blocking & tackling")
- Develop a deep understanding of Capstone's value proposition and client base
Revenue Generation (6–12 months)
- Begin directly driving revenue through client interactions
- Lead prospecting initiatives and client development
- Execute business development strategies and ideas
- Master Salesforce, Pitch Book, Merger Market, and other relevant platforms
- Maintain accurate client call and meeting logging and CRM management
- Update client profiles on a regular basis
- Manage performance tracking sheets and pipeline updates
- Handle event RSVPs and client registrations
- Process legal documents (NDAs, joinders, non-reliance letters)
- Manage invoice processing and collection
- Log all client calls and meetings and maintain data accuracy
- Assist in creating and maintaining marketing campaigns for new and high-priority focus areas
- Manage opportunities through the sales pipeline
- Add new contacts and prospects to the database
- Ensure CRM data integrity and completeness
- Run the preparation process for client meetings and engagements
- Maintain marketing presentations, ensuring accuracy through monthly updates and refreshes
- Monitor and post Linked In deal announcements by scanning periodically for relevant transactions
- Maintain framework presentations and deal tombstones
- Execute comprehensive post-call checklist for every client interaction
- Log calls in Salesforce immediately following completion
- Create relevant opportunities in CRM system
- Add clients to appropriate research distributions and campaigns
- Leverage AI to set up calendar follow-ups and reminder tasks
- Maintain Non-Reliance Letters (NRL) database for each transaction
- Keep client matrix updated in real-time, tracking personnel changes and new hires
- Monitor client team movements to other firms
- Systematically track Peak Load, Pitch Book, and other deal platforms
- Ensure comprehensive deal chasing and identification of hot subsectors
- Add prospects to relevant Salesforce campaigns based on market activity
- Participate in client calls (virtual meetings, QRs, intro calls, project readouts)
- Schedule and coordinate client meetings and introductions
- Maintain relationships with Tier 1, 2, and 3 clients
- Business Development & Market Research
- Identify and profile new PE firms and prospects and conducted targeted outreach to perspective clients
- Conduct market mapping and track deal flow
- Research and maintain a database on portfolio companies, investment activity, fundraising, and M&A activity
- Build comprehensive client maps including AUM, dry powder, and deal preferences
- Stay current on industry research publications
- Attend relevant professional conference calls and events
- Develop expertise in PE transaction processes and timelines
- Maintain knowledge of market trends and deal activity
